Description

Novel frame replacing device
Technical Field
The utility model relates to a mechanical equipment technical field specifically is a novel trade frame device.
Background
The machine changing frame is used for installing equipment, the equipment is fixed on the machine changing frame, the machine changing frame is usually in direct contact with the bottom of the equipment, and the connecting piece fixes the equipment and the machine changing frame, so that the equipment can stably work on the machine changing frame.
The rack that trades among the prior art only can install the equipment of same size, can not install the equipment of unidimensional, and the flexibility is relatively poor, and the rack that trades among the prior art is difficult for removing moreover, needs a plurality of manual works to cooperate jointly to move usually, increases operating personnel's intensity of labour.
The machine changing frame in the prior art has the following problems:
1. in the prior art, the rack replacement only can be used for installing equipment with the same size, and when equipment with different sizes is installed, the rack replacement is needed, so that the production cost is increased, and the flexibility is poor;
2. the rack that trades among the prior art is difficult for removing, when changing the rack and need remove, needs many people to carry out cooperation in coordination just can remove it, increases operating personnel's intensity of labour, consumes more manpower resources, and work efficiency is low.

Examples
Referring to fig. 1-4, the present invention provides the following technical solutions: a novel rack replacing device comprises two cross frames 1, a plurality of connecting columns 22 are fixedly connected between the two cross frames 1, grooves are formed in the two cross frames 1, slide rods 2 are arranged in the grooves, two ends of each slide rod 2 are fixedly connected with the inner walls of the grooves, a plurality of slide blocks 3 are slidably connected on the slide rods 2, connecting blocks 5 are fixedly connected on the upper end faces of the slide blocks 3, mounting blocks 4 are fixedly connected on the upper end faces of the connecting blocks 5, fixed columns 8 are fixedly connected on the lower end faces of the slide blocks 3, fixed plates 9 are fixedly connected at the bottom ends of the fixed columns 8, limiting columns 12 are slidably connected in the fixed plates 9, limiting grooves matched with the limiting columns 12 are formed in the lower end faces of the cross frames 1, pull blocks 11 are fixedly connected at the bottom ends of the limiting columns 12, first springs 10 are sleeved outside the limiting columns 12, one ends of the first springs 10 are fixedly connected with the fixed plates 9, and the other, equal fixedly connected with support column 13 of terminal surface under 1 both ends of crossbearer, support column 13 a lateral wall fixedly connected with mounting bracket 16, fixedly connected with thread bush 18 in the mounting bracket 16, 18 internal thread connections of thread bush have threaded rod 17, 17 top fixedly connected with handles 15 of threaded rod, 17 bottom fixedly connected with telescopic link 19 of threaded rod, 19 bottom fixedly connected with universal wheels 21 of telescopic link, 19 overcoat of telescopic link is equipped with second spring 20, 20 tops of second spring and 17 fixed connection of threaded rod, and 20 bottoms of second spring and 21 fixed connection of universal wheels.
In this embodiment, the slide bar 2 makes things convenient for the slider 3 to slide, the slip of slider 3 makes the connecting block 5 slide, the slip of connecting block 5 makes the installation piece 4 slide, thereby can fix not unidimensional equipment, improve the flexibility of trading the frame, first spring 10 provides the elastic force for spacing post 12, make spacing post 12 can block at the spacing inslot, thereby spacing post 12 can carry out spacingly to slider 3, thereby can carry out spacingly to installation piece 4, make equipment can be stable fix in trading the frame, rotatory handle 15, the rotation of handle 15 makes threaded rod 17 rotate, the rotation of threaded rod 17 makes universal wheel 21 remove, conveniently trade the frame and remove, telescopic link 19 and second spring 20 can carry out the shock attenuation in the in-process that trades the frame and remove, make the frame of trading carry out stable removal.
Specifically, sliding connection has shock attenuation board 6 on the installation piece 4, and the shock attenuation board 6 downside is equipped with third spring 7, and third spring 7 top and shock attenuation board 6 fixed connection, and 7 bottom and the installation piece 4 fixed connection of third spring.
In this embodiment, the third spring 7 provides elasticity for the damping plate 6, and cushions the equipment of putting on changing the frame, prevents to damage at the in-process of erection equipment and changes the frame, can also protect equipment simultaneously, makes the more stable fixing of equipment change on the frame.
Specifically, lifting lugs 14 are arranged at two ends of the transverse frame 1, the lifting lugs 14 are fixedly connected with the side walls of the transverse frame 1, and the lifting lugs 14 are C-shaped.
In this embodiment, the lug 14 is convenient to be transported to the frame of trading, makes things convenient for operating personnel to operate, improves the flexibility of trading the frame, makes the practicality of trading the frame better, improves operating personnel's work efficiency.
Specifically, the number of the fixing columns 8 is four, and the fixing columns are respectively located at four corners of the lower end face of the sliding block 3.
In this embodiment, four fixed columns 8 can fix fixed plate 9, make fixed plate 9's stability better, make things convenient for operating personnel to remove fixed plate 9 simultaneously, make fixed plate 9 at the in-process translation that removes remain stable.
Specifically, the upper end face of the transverse frame 1 is provided with a first strip-shaped opening 24 matched with the connecting block 5, and the lower end face of the transverse frame 1 is provided with two second strip-shaped openings 25 matched with the fixing columns 8.
In this embodiment, the first strip-shaped opening 24 enables the connecting block 5 to move on the cross frame 1, and the second strip-shaped opening 25 enables the fixing column 8 to move on the cross frame 1, so that the operation of an operator is facilitated.
Specifically, the mounting block 4 is provided with a mounting hole 23, and the mounting hole 23 is far away from the cross frame 1.
In this embodiment, mounting hole 23 conveniently trades the frame and is connected with equipment, and mounting hole 23 is kept away from crossbearer 1 and is made things convenient for operating personnel to operate, improves operating personnel's work efficiency.
The utility model discloses a theory of operation and use flow: in the using process of the utility model, firstly, the handle 15 is rotated, the threaded rod 17 is rotated by the rotation of the handle 15, the telescopic rod 19 is moved by the rotation of the threaded rod 17, the universal wheel 21 is moved downwards by the movement of the telescopic rod 19, the supporting column 13 is moved upwards by the universal wheel 21, then the frame is pushed and replaced to a proper position, the handle 15 is rotated again, the threaded rod 17 is reversely rotated to move the universal wheel 21 upwards, the supporting column 13 is moved downwards, then the pulling block 11 is pulled, the pulling block 11 makes the first spring 10 generate elastic deformation, the limiting column 12 is separated from the limiting groove, the fixed plate 9 is moved, the sliding block 3 slides on the sliding rod 2 by the fixed column 8 by the movement of the fixed plate 9, the mounting block 4 is moved by the movement of the sliding block 3, when the mounting block 4 is moved to a target position, the first spring 10 is restored to the original length by the pulling block 11, the limiting column 12 enters the limiting groove again, and then the equipment to be installed is placed on the replacing rack, when the equipment is contacted with the damping plate 6, the third spring 7 is deformed to enable the damping plate 6 to move downwards, and the connecting piece is fixed with the equipment through the mounting hole 23 on the mounting block 4.
